IWhy do Chester fans sing " Come on City " ? I thought they were only called that for a few years-- Surely they were simply Chester in the football league days at Sealand road ?
Chester fans have always sung "Come on City", long long before the club name was changed to Chester City. In the old days the club didn't have a nickname that I can recall - "seals" was a contrived invention that became a passing fad from the eighties, thankfully. So the chant was always "city" and it wasn't prompted by the recent short phase when the club was re-branded Chester City.
